以太坊公钥是与特定以太坊地址相对应的密钥,这个公钥由用户的私钥生成。以太坊公钥和地址的层级结构是使用加密算法确保安全的基础。公钥能够被任何人公开,用于交易的验证和身份确认,而私钥则必须严格保密。
公钥是通过椭圆曲线加密(ECC)生成的。以太坊使用的具体算法是 secp256k1,这是一种广泛应用于比特币和以太坊网络中的加密标准。公钥的主要用途是核实交易是否合法,以及接收和确认来自其他地址的以太币(ETH)。
## 2. 如何查看以太坊钱包的公钥? ### 2.1 使用以太坊客户端查看公钥许多以太坊钱包,如MetaMask,对用户的公钥提供访问功能。以下是通过以太坊常用客户端查看公钥的一般步骤:
1. **下载并安装钱包**:首先,你需要确保已安装以太坊钱包,如MetaMask或MyEtherWallet,并且已有一个已创建的以太坊钱包账户。 2. **打开钱包**:启动您的以太坊钱包应用或浏览器扩展,输入你的密码进行登录。 3. **找到“账户”部分**:在钱包界面上,会有“账户”或“地址”选项的标签,点击进入。 4. **显示公钥**:大多数钱包会在该账户的详细信息中直接显示公钥;若未显示,用户可点击“导出私钥”或“显示详细信息”选项,以查看公钥相关信息,但请务必避免泄露私钥。 ### 2.2 使用命令行工具如果你在使用如Geth或Parity等以太坊节点,可以通过命令行查看公钥:
1. **启动客户端**:打开终端并进入以太坊节点的工作目录。 2. **输入命令**:使用命令`eth.accounts` 可以查看所有账户的地址和公钥信息。 3. **提取公钥**:找到对应的地址,其公钥信息将会列在相关的输出中。 ### 2.3 使用区块链浏览器如果用户没有访问钱包的权限,另一个查看公钥的途径是使用区块链浏览器,例如Etherscan。输入你的以太坊地址,能够查看与该地址相关的所有交易记录和相关公钥的哈希值。
## 3. 查看公钥时需要注意的事项 ### 3.1 保密私钥用户查看公钥时,必须确保不要将自己的私钥泄露给他人。公钥可以共享,但私钥是找到你资金的唯一通道,一旦泄露,可能导致资产的丧失。
### 3.2 确保使用安全渠道确保在安全的网络环境中进行查看。尽量避免在公共Wi-Fi和不受信的设备上操作,以减小风险。始终检查网站的URL,只有使用官方钱包或网站来查看公钥信息。
### 3.3 注意安全提示许多钱包会在查看公钥时提供安全提示,例如建议用户防范钓鱼网站和诈骗。因此,始终关注这些提示,确保自己的信息安全。
## 4. 常见问题及解答 ### 以太坊公钥和私钥有什么区别?公钥与私钥的基本概念
公钥和私钥是数字加密体系中两个相辅相成的概念。公钥用来生成地址,可以与他人共享,而私钥则是保证资产安全的关键,必须严格保密。
公钥的用途

公钥的主要用途包括:接收交易、验证交易身份等。它是通过数学算法生成以太坊地址的,而任何人都可以使用公钥进行资产转账和查看余额。
私钥的高风险
私钥的泄露会导致资金被盗,因此用户需谨慎管理私钥。私钥是控制资金的唯一通道,如果丢失或被盗,将无法找回相应的数字资产。
### 如何保护自己的以太坊钱包?使用硬件钱包

硬件钱包提供离线存储方式,可以极大提升私钥的安全性。用户应考虑使用时常受到良好评价的硬件钱包,例如Ledger或Trezor,避免通过Internet直接控制资金。
创建强密码并启用双重认证
设置复杂的密码组合,并启用双重认证,以提升帐户安全性。这可以防止未经授权的访问,即使密码被盗也能增强安全性。
备份钱包信息
定期备份钱包信息,包括私钥、助记词等,确保在设备损坏或丢失情况下能恢复访问。这些备份应保存在安全的地方,避免在网络上存储。
### 公钥是否可以被破解?公钥的安全性
正如前文提到,以太坊公钥生成使用的椭圆曲线加密法具有较高的数学复杂度。目前没有实用的破解方法可以逆向计算出公钥,相对于私钥,其安全性更高。
未来的挑战
尽管目前公钥的安全性较高,但随着量子计算技术的发展,有人担心未来可能会影响当前的加密技术。面对这些潜在威胁,加密货币行业也在不断探索新的量子抗性算法。
### 如果忘记私钥,该如何找回钱包?找回私钥的可能性
一旦忘记私钥,理论上来说是几乎不可能恢复的。私钥是生成钱包地址的重要部分,丢失后的后果是无法再控制该钱包中的资产。
重要性及预防措施
为了取回私钥,用户应该在创建钱包时记录好相关信息,并保存在安全的地方。对发给用户的助记词以及私钥应重视,并定期检查更新备份,以确保资产安全。
--- ## 结论 查看以太坊钱包公钥的过程看似简单,但背后却涉及很多安全注意事项。无论您是新用户还是有经验的投资者,理解这些基本概念和操作步骤都是管理数字资产安全的重要环节。通过维护良好的安全习惯,并对于公钥与私钥的理解,您可以更自信地在加密货币世界中前行。希望本篇文章能够帮助您更好地理解如何查看以太坊钱包公钥及相关注意事项。若有其他问题,请随时与社区交流和学习。